Pastor Bartley continues our Romans series on Romans 14:13-23 and answers the question: "How do Christians with differences live in harmony?" In his message on Romans 14:13-23, Pastor Bartley Sawatsky explores how Christians with differing opinions can live in harmony. He emphasizes that believers should avoid judging each other and instead focus on not causing others to stumble in their faith. By respecting each other's convictions, particularly on disputable matters, and prioritizing love and peace over personal preferences, Christians can maintain unity. Paul highlights that the Kingdom of God is not about eating and drinking but about righteousness, peace, and joy in the Holy Spirit. Therefore, mutual respect and building each other up should be the goal, fostering a harmonious community despite differences.
